Intended as a companion book for the Introduction to DSLR Photography and Creating Better Photos class created and taught by di Sogno Photography it is designed to be used as reference after taking the course. It can also be used to learn the basics of learning how a DSLR functions in capturing images and how you as a photographer can improve composition and workflow. The first and second sections cover common camera features and functions and the basic technical aspects of photography such as aperture, shutter speed, ISO, white balance, focus modes, depth of field, lenses and their effects. The third section covers basic rules of composition and some simple techniques for creating better photos. The fourth section discusses workflow options and different applications that a photographer can use to manage images on the hard drive.
